CISA added seven security flaws to its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og on Wednesday, including CVE-2026-83548, a critical server-side request forgery in SonicWall SMA 1000 Appliances with a CVSS score of 10.0. Attackers are deploying reverse shells and crypto miners using these vulnerabilities.
